gVimの太い下枠を削除するにはどうすればよいですか?(およびグリップのサイズ変更)


9

したがって、私のgVimには、この迷惑な下枠があります。

脂肪ボーダーgvim

私はそれがそうでなくて、例えばgnome-terminalのように見えることを望みます:

かなりgnomeターミナル

gVimがそのように見える方法はありますか?

更新:あります!これはジェレミー・カンタレルの設定と私自身の答えを追加した後のスクリーンショットです:

エピローグ

回答:


5

これは、隅にあるサイズ変更ハンドルを取り除くために使用するものです。これを〜/ .gtkrc-2.0に入れてください

style "no-resize-handle"
{
    GtkWindow::resize-grip-height = 0
    GtkWindow::resize-grip-width = 0
}

class "GtkWidget" style "no-resize-handle"

12

わかりましたので、これを設定して.gtkrc-2.0問題を軽減します:

style "vimfix" {
  bg[NORMAL] = "#242424" # this matches my gvim theme 'Normal' bg color.
}
widget "vim-main-window.*GtkForm" style "vimfix"

スクリーンショット:

ボーダーはvimのノーマルbgと同じ色です

これでも、右下の三角形のサイズ変更は修正されません。


13.04でもこれはうまくいきました.gtkrc-2.0が、まだ存在していなかったため、作成する必要がありました。
Cory Klein

これは14.04で機能しましたが、マークされた回答は機能しませんでした(vim-gnomeではなくvim-gtkを使用してください)。
manuelpedrera 2014年

鮮やかさ!私の色には#000000を使用しました。
コスタ

同じテクニックを使用して、上部の境界線(タイトルバー)を編集できますか?
コスタ

0

statuslineフォーマットコードに空白行があるようです。「:set statusline」が何を示しているか教えていただけますか?多分私たちはあなたが別のものをフォーマットするのを手伝うことができます、またはあなたはあなた自身で簡単なものに設定するか、またはそれを完全にオフにすることができます。


1
それは問題ではないと思います。ステータスラインを変更しても、下部の薄い灰色の境界線は、灰色のサイズ変更アイテムとともに残ります。
miloshadzic
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.